How does it work?
Friday Evening Entertainment Ticket
Friday evening tickets are for those who wish to come along for the live music on Friday but don’t wish to/aren’t able to camp. Gates will open at 18:00 on Friday and you will be able to stay until midnight. You must enter through YELLOW Gate. General & Disabled parking will be available.
Day Visitors – Saturday & Sunday
If you’d like to attend our event on the Saturday or Sunday but don’t wish to camp you’ll need to buy a Day Visitor Ticket. These can either be purchased on the day at the Day Visitor Gate or booked in advance, booking in advance will mean you will receive a £5 discount on day visitor ticket prices.
Saturday day visitors are able to stay until midnight and are able to enjoy all the live evening entertainment. There is no evening live entertainment on Sunday and the event will draw to a close at 4pm.
Parking – Saturday & Sunday Day Visitors must park at the Day Visitor Car Park and enter through Day Gate. Parking is free for Day visitors.
Disabled parking is available both at the Day visitor car park and YELLOW GATE. For those who require wheelchairs or mobility scooters or severely struggle with uneven ground we recommend parking at YELLOW GATE, they will be able to scan your tickets and issue you with wrist bands there.
Weekend Tickets
You will need to purchase an adult weekend ticket plus a camping unit. The weekend ticket is for yourself and the camping unit is for the camping plot you will camp on. These plots are 7m x 7m so if your camper/tent/awning will not fit on this plot you will need to purchase additionals plots.
For example, a family of 4 all staying in one camper would need to order:
2 x Adult Weekend Tickets (£70 each)
1 x Camping Unit/Plot (£30)
2 x Child tickets (FREE – they will not receive an actual ticket but they need to be added to your booking)
Total = £170
If the family decides to bring a large tent for the children to sleep in that will not fit on the 7m x 7m plot with their camper they will need to purchase:
2 x Adult Weekend Tickets (£70 each)
2 x Camping Units/Plots (£30 each)
2 x Child tickets (FREE – they will not receive an actual ticket but they need to be added to your booking)
Total = £200

What are the camping zones?
General Camping (Yellow Camp)
Family Camping (Brown Camp) – This area offers slightly reduced noise for those with children or just those who wish to have a little more quiet in the evenings
No Dog Camping (Orange Camp) – For those who don’t wish to be camped around dogs. This zone it quite limited in spaces so book ASAP if you wish to camp here
Disabled Camping (Green camp) – For disabled attendees who need to camp closer to the event or require assistance. Disabled Camping is the only camp where you can pre-book an electric hook-up for your vehicle. When booking online please ensure you book for an electric hook-up if you require it for your medical needs
Club Camping (Blue Camp) – To qualify for Club camping, you need to be a registered club, book a minimum of 10 pitches on your plot, and have Public Liability Insurance for that club. Please contact our Club Camping manager at [email protected] if you wish to book
